Legal Compliance in Community Schemes: Avoiding Costly Pitfalls
Legal compliance isn’t just a checkbox – it’s the foundation of a well-run community scheme. Whether you’re managing a Sectional Title or HOA, staying on top of legislation like the Sectional Titles Schemes Management Act and the Community Schemes Ombud Service Act is non-negotiable.
Common compliance gaps we see include:
- Failure to conduct regular maintenance or maintain proper records
- Late or missing CSOS levy submissions
- Unlawful Scheme Executive decisions or AGM irregularities
- Non-compliant financial audits or budgets
These may seem minor, but they can lead to serious financial penalties, legal disputes, or even personal liability for Scheme Executives.
